[发明专利]高可靠高安全无线网络拓扑控制系统有效
申请号: | 201910231795.X | 申请日: | 2019-03-26 |
公开(公告)号: | CN110035468B | 公开(公告)日: | 2021-04-13 |
发明(设计)人: | 徐文晓;黄晨;张宏德;刘巧珍;岳玮;岳梦云;李茂;徐晨;杨楠;岳晓飞 | 申请(专利权)人: | 北京宇航系统工程研究所;中国运载火箭技术研究院 |
主分类号: | H04W40/12 | 分类号: | H04W40/12;H04W40/24;H04W48/10;H04W84/18 |
代理公司: | 中国航天科技专利中心 11009 | 代理人: | 张辉 |
地址: | 100076 北京*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 可靠 高安 无线网络 拓扑 控制系统 | ||
1.高可靠高安全无线网络拓扑控制系统,其特征在于:包括控制器节点、若干普通节点以及后端工作站;
普通节点通过广播数据包获取局部网络邻居节点信息,并根据控制器节点的请求将局部网络邻居节点信息反馈给控制器节点;
控制器节点感知全网拓扑状态,获取全网节点数量以及各节点间链路质量,生成全网拓扑连接状态图,并获得各个普通节点到控制器节点的最优化路由,形成全网传感节点路由表并下发到各普通节点;
控制器节点通过以太网与后端工作站相连,实现前后端测试信息远距离通信与系统间信息交互;
控制器节点感知全网拓扑状态的过程如下:
控制器节点通过邻居发现算法获取邻居节点信息,根据邻居节点信息和普通节点发送的局部网络邻居节点信息,感知全网拓扑状态,获取全网节点数量以及各节点间链路质量;
控制器节点通过邻居发现算法获取邻居节点信息的具体实现方法如下:
(5.1)控制器节点每隔时间t1向外无线广播一组邻居发现包b2_s,记录回复数据包的周围邻居节点地址,每个邻居节点每回复一次数据包,该邻居节点到控制器节点的链路质量加1;
(5.2)当广播邻居发现包b2_s总个数达到规定数N2时,返回初始状态,控制器节点生成自身的邻居节点信息及对应的链路质量表;
控制器节点形成全网传感节点路由表并下发到各普通节点的过程如下:
(6.1)控制器节点每隔时间t2向邻居节点发送拓扑发现请求包t_s,获取自身邻居节点信息及对应的链路质量表,同时通过普通节点之间的邻居转发,实现全网普通节点均收到控制器节点的t_s包,并回复给控制器节点自身邻居节点信息及对应的链路质量表,进入步骤(6.2);
(6.2)控制器节点收集到所有普通节点返回的自身邻居节点信息及对应的链路质量表,整合成全网拓扑连接状态图,根据链路质量信息计算得到各普通节点到控制器节点的最佳路由途径,形成全网传感节点路由表,下发到各邻居节点,并通过节点转发逐跳下发到所有普通节点;
(6.3)判断控制器节点是否收到某个普通节点发送的拓扑修复请求包t_p,如果没有接收到,则返回步骤(6.11),如果接收到,则进入步骤(6.4);
(6.4)控制器节点重新感知全网拓扑状态,整合成全网拓扑连接状态图,形成全网传感节点路由表,下发到各邻居节点,并通过节点转发逐跳下发到所有普通节点,返回步骤(6.3)。
2.根据权利要求1所述的高可靠高安全无线网络拓扑控制系统,其特征在于:普通节点通过邻居发现算法获取局部网络邻居节点信息,具体实现方法如下:
(2.1)第i个普通节点每隔时间t1向外无线广播一组邻居发现包b1_s,记录回复邻居确认包b1_r的邻居节点地址,每个邻居节点每回复一次,该邻居节点到第i个普通节点的链路质量加1;
(2.2)当广播邻居发现包b1_s总个数达到规定数N1时,b1_s包总数清零,第i个普通节点生成自身的邻居节点信息及对应的链路质量表,i=1,2,……,n,n为普通节点总个数。
3.根据权利要求2所述的高可靠高安全无线网络拓扑控制系统,其特征在于:普通节点根据控制器节点的请求将局部网络邻居节点信息反馈给控制器节点的实现方式如下:
(3.1)当第i个普通节点接收到控制器节点发送的拓扑发现请求包t_s时,将自身邻居节点信息及对应的链路质量表发送给控制器节点,同时向各邻居节点转发控制器节点的t_s包;
(3.2)当第i个普通节点接收到其他普通节点转发的拓扑发现请求包t_s时,将自身邻居节点信息及对应的链路质量表通过该其他普通节点发送给控制器节点,同时第i个普通节点向自身各邻居节点转发控制器节点的拓扑发现请求包t_s包。
4.根据权利要求1所述的高可靠高安全无线网络拓扑控制系统,其特征在于:t2大于t1。
5.根据权利要求1所述的高可靠高安全无线网络拓扑控制系统,其特征在于:当某个普通节点增加、减少或损坏时,其邻居节点根据全网传感节点路由表向控制器节点发送拓扑修复请求包t_p。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京宇航系统工程研究所;中国运载火箭技术研究院,未经北京宇航系统工程研究所;中国运载火箭技术研究院许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201910231795.X/1.html,转载请声明来源钻瓜专利网。